Understanding Pet Allergies and Air Quality
Pet allergies are a common issue, affecting both animals and their human companions. Many pets suffer from environmental allergies caused by various allergens present in the air, such as pollen, dust mites, mold spores, and pet dander. These allergens can trigger allergic reactions, leading to symptoms like coughing, sneezing, itching, and even respiratory distress. Understanding your pet’s specific allergies is crucial for managing their comfort and overall health.
Air quality plays a significant role in keeping pets comfortable. Poor indoor air quality can exacerbate existing pet allergies and lead to various health issues. Air purifiers are an effective solution to combat this problem. They help filter out allergens, bacteria, and other pollutants from the air, creating a cleaner and healthier environment for your pets. By improving air quality, you can reduce allergy symptoms, ensure better breathing, and promote overall well-being for your furry friends.
Benefits of Air Purifiers for Pets
Air purifiers offer numerous benefits for our furry friends, going beyond just improving indoor air quality. They help eliminate common allergens like pet dander, dust mites, and pollen, which can alleviate respiratory issues in pets such as coughing, sneezing, and asthma attacks. By filtering out these irritants, pets can breathe easier and enjoy a more comfortable living environment.
Moreover, air purifiers reduce the presence of odors caused by pet hair, dander, and even certain foods. This results in a fresher, cleaner home for both pets and their owners. Some advanced models also include UV light technology to kill bacteria, viruses, and mold spores, providing an extra layer of protection for your pet’s health and well-being.
Choosing the Right Air Purifier for Your Pets
When considering an air purifier for your pets, it’s essential to match its capabilities with your home’s needs and your furry friends’ specific requirements. Pets, especially cats and dogs, can contribute to poor indoor air quality through dander, pet hair, and odors. Look for air purifiers designed to handle these issues effectively, often featuring HEPA filters that trap at least 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ns. Additionally, consider models with activated carbon filters to combat odors and volatile organic compounds (VOCs).
The size of your home plays a crucial role in selection. Ensure the purifier has a clean air delivery rate (CADR) suitable for your spaceāa higher CADR means faster purification. For smaller rooms, a compact unit may suffice, while larger homes might require a more powerful, whole-home system. Always check room coverage and follow manufacturer guidelines to ensure optimal performance.
